Product Specifications

Description

A denatured recombinant protein with a N-Terminal His-tag and corresponding to the amino acids 30-447 of Human MGAT2

Source: E.coli

Amino Acid Sequence: MGSSHHHHHH SSGLVPRGSH MRQRKNEALA PPLLDAEPAR GAGGRGGDHP SVAVGIRRVS NVSAASLVPA VPQPEADNLT LRYRSLVYQL NFDQTLRNVD KAGTWAPREL VLVVQVHNRP EYLRLLLDSL RKAQGIDNVL VIFSHDFWST EINQLIAGVN FCPVLQVFFP FSIQLYPNEF PGSDPRDCPR DLPKNAALKL GCINAEYPDS FGHYREAKFS QTKHHWWWKL HFVWERVKIL RDYAGLILFL EEDHYLAPDF YHVFKKMWKL KQQECPECDV LSLGTYSASR SFYGMADKVD VKTWKSTEHN MGLALTRNAY QKLIECTDTF CTYDDYNWDW TLQYLTVSCL PKFWKVLVPQ IPRIFHAGDC GMHHKKTCRP STQSAQIESL LNNNKQYMFP ETLTISEKFT VVAISPPRKN GGWGDIRDHE LCKSYRRLQ

Purity

>85%, by SDS-PAGE

Predicted Molecular Mass

50 kDa.
Disclaimer note: The observed molecular weight of the protein may vary from the listed predicted molecular weight due to post translational modifications, post translation cleavages, relative charges, and other experimental factors.

Application Notes

Denatured protein is most likely not the best option for functional studies. It is better suited for Western Blot (WB) or imaging assays.

Background: N-Acetylglucosaminyltransferase 2/MGAT2

The product of the MGAT2 gene is a Golgi enzyme catalyzing an essential step in the conversion of oligomannose to complexN-glycans. The enzyme has the typical glycosyltransferase domains: a short N-terminal cytoplasmic domain, ahydrophobic non-cleavable signal-anchor domain, and a C-terminal catalytic domain. Mutations in this gene may lead tocarbohydrate-deficient glycoprotein syndrome, type II. The coding region of this gene is intronless. Transcriptvariants with a spliced 5' UTR may exist, but their biological validity has not been determined. (provided byRefSeq)
